Does Your Insurance Cover Therapy?

Before you start therapy, the first thing you should do is verify your outpatient Blue Cross Blue Shield therapy coverage. If your plan doesn’t cover behavioral health therapy, they won’t pay; it may surprise you how many plans don’t include therapist insurance coverage.

To determine what your plan covers, you can call the customer service number on your insurance card. Once you know for sure that your insurance will cover outpatient behavioral health, leave it to us to help you find a therapist who accepts Blue Cross Blue Shield plans.
